Sugar Scrub’s
Brown Sugar Body Scrub Recipe for a single use 2 Heaping Tablespoons of Brown Sugar 1/2 Tablespoon of organic Almond Oil Mix together, then pick up about half a teaspoon at a time and give your face, and neck a … Continue reading

Butternut sqaush pasta recipe
One and half cup Flour, one fresh egg, 1/4 cup roasted butternut Squash, a pinch of Salt. Mix together and knead into a ball, let rest for at least 15 min and then put though your pasta machine or roll … Continue reading
